High - end electric
vehicle maker Tesla Motors Inc (TSLA) said Monday it is cutting jobs in China under a restructuring plan launched earlier this year, after
missing a sales target in the world's biggest car market.
One might recall that the California - based electric car
maker reported an unremarkable 260 Model 3
vehicles produced and 220 delivered in the third quarter, citing «manufacturing bottlenecks» as the reason for
missing its original guidance of 1,500 Model units produced by the end of September.
